Output 25888b661a4951c153dea24a5ec6b095569fef83350d824e3138c9f003902d8b:0

value
4696281391
script pubkey
OP_0 OP_PUSHBYTES_20 aab1adfd047851774e28171653aaa975520ffd72
address
tb1q42c6mlgy0pghwn3gzut9824fw4fqlltj2fkwf9
transaction
25888b661a4951c153dea24a5ec6b095569fef83350d824e3138c9f003902d8b